Gotcha. The funtionality is similar on all 3. Tone-wise, the Planetoid is basically a "normal-sounding" ring mod, the Android is similar but more of a dirty ring-mod. The Antenna is basically a sample-rate reducer, which sounds more like a bit-crusher, but it also has a ring-mod carrier-type sound to it as well.

Keeping in mind of course that the Ring Thing is digital while the Copilot stuff is analog.

Agree, though to be a stickler the Antenna is similar to the Heliotrope in that it is using an analog process (ring modulation/fuzz) to simulate a digital one (bit crushing/sample rate reduction).
